Yesterday night I reached San Pedro De Atacama, a village like "oasis" with 5000 inhabitants in the middle of desert with same name, after 110 km without any village since Calama.
San Pedro has probably the biggest density of backpackers and tourist agencies in whole
(to compare with Puntas Arenas further south) but village has kept some attractiveness by forbidding any modern building. All constructions are here on one single level and made of “adobe” (dry mud). Here is the starting point of all tours to Desert and so close !
I’ve met a strange Chilean with its non-ordinary machine: Max Irwin (Chilean) made 2 bikes in 1 and came with a proof of concept with 3 tires.

 

IMG-9723.JPGI tried it and had the confirmation that people can ride around the world with everything that has 2 tires provided they want really to do it. Max can also be useful as a hallstand : he wears not less than 5 jackets on him without the sleeves he cut!

South West of Bolivia is really the end of the world! A week out of time, no more paved (asfalto) roads but only unperfected (ripio) tracks that have destroyed me… It was Gobi desert with Bolivian touch: IMG-9670.JPGvery long sections with this damned corrugated iron which gives «hoqhoqhoquet» and sections with sand hopefully not too long where I had to push the bike. Very dry mountains with “salars” and volcanoes (some of them are hiding to smoke), I’ve seen them and I have the names, as Coluche would say. And last but not least, NOBODY except my friends the LAMAS, still very strange for me! Lots of lost villages without anybody inside because men have left to work in copper mines in . However, I did not have any difficulties to get some food and my new stove has been very useful!
Uyuni’s salar I’ve crossed from North to South on October 5, was a very nice experience and I have still the stigmata of it: the whole skin which was not protected by clothes has been burnt by glare and I have even been burnt inside the nose. The biggest salted lake in the world (12000 square kms), 3667 meters high, flat like a Briton crepe and so white with a few “islands” where giant cactus grows. None of these islands were indicated on my GPS and I was lost during a “short” period of time… Around
, a warm and very violent wind started to blow, I was toIMG-9613.JPGld to go in the direction of the extremity of a mountain in South East, but even after some strong pedaling, mountains were still not there!
Night came, I had to camp. I had my stone to push pickets in but it was impossible because sand floor was like hard concrete. I had a beer as well, I’ve drunk it very slowly while watching the stars and I told to myself “Boy, you need now to ride the whole night” I rode back and I could see lights far in the horizon: 5km or 30km? Impossible to know... After an hour, salt started cracking and Magic was a bit scared. I had its message: we needed to stop before any damage. Building the tent required huge effort and I ve nearly lost it! At
, sun rise on “salar”; a new day could start!
I’ve been through Chilean Border 2 days ago and I could find some asfalto again, finally! And exaggerated prices for such an occidental country, compared to – 3 or 4 times more. This morning, I’ve been very close to the biggest copper mine in the world (again!) , a hole 4.5 km X 2.5 km and 850 meters deep. Already 10 billion tons got rid of. In Calama’s city center, there is a copper statue representing a blue collar with his hammer.

« Coca yes, cocaine no ! » that’s the main idea of Evo Morales, the current president “andinos” of . A discreet guy, he’s not as loud as his good friend Hugo Chavez ( president) and Fidel Castro but he knows what he wants. 4 days ago, he invited Ahmadinejad, the Iranian president in La Paz to have a discussion on nuclear energy, amazing action in front of the states! I’ve seen the convoy passing by quickly in the streets but didn’t get a chance to get a glimpse of the sad face of Mahmund …  480px-Morales-20060113-02.jpgLet’s talk about the “coca”. is a huge producer of coca and many farmers of Andes live from on these crops. But with these leaves, on can make cocaine and this drug poison American people! What to do? The decided: let’s remove the crops of cocaine from producers countries, including . People from the come here and convince farmer to change cultures into others from which it’s harder to live… Evo Morales doesn’t agree, for him the coca is an heritage of their culture and most Bolivians (even the tourists) chew coca, it’s very good to fight the cold and when you’re tired …Thus Morales has decided to fire these American controllers and to legalize these productions. There shall be retaliatory measures from the …. Let’s see what happens …

IMG-9359.JPGYesterday morning, I passed across the border between and , 5 minutes for paperwork with smile, if only all continents were like South America ! is twice the size of with only 9 millions inhabitants; it is the highest, most isolated, poorest and coldest country of Latin America .

 

Just after, 115km on Altiplano at 3800 meters high to reach La Paz , with Cordillera covered with snow on the left and wind on the back!

 

First contact with La Paz will probably be the greatest arrival inside a capital city of my whole trip.

IMG-9383.JPGMy GPS indicated downtown at 1.8 km and I still could not see anything except a flat suburb with red stones. Suddenly after toll station, a punch on my face: the city appears entirely with mountains all around and houses on them, an unforgettable image, I stopped magic and we stayed in admiration a long time without moving

 

If we only believed in what we hear or read, la Paz would be full of fake policemen and real pickpockets but in reality it gives me more the impression of a friendly city with small merchants everywhere.

 

Tomorrow, the most dangerous road in the world with ravines and breathtaking turns, what a country!

IMG-9220.JPGAmazing, almost 400 km totally flat between Cusco and Titicaca lake.It is the ALTIPLANO at 4000 meters high! The air density is 2 times weaker than at the sea level. We can feel the air is not so resistant, a pity the long down hill was at night, other wise it would have been a good opportunity to reach 100 square meters? A lot of animals on the road, often women are taking care of them. The sky is amazing, nights are very cold like the water in the hotels of 2 euros per night. Yves and Olivia are godfather and godmother of Luz, a little girl of 15 years old, I went to her family to say hello, in the city of Checupe

 

 

I am in Puno since yesterday, the harbor on the lake of Titicaca : what a funny names for kids in ! Titicaca in the Quechua language means “puma made of stone”, not enough to laugh about …. Livio ? It is the lake the highest in the world, at  3800 meters, 230 km long and 100 km large and it separates and . The people Uros lives on the small islands which are floating on the lake, they are their boats and their house. IMG-9291.JPG
